Ubuntu is a popular Linux operating system for PC / mobile devices, etc.
Developed by Canonical & based on Debian (another older Linux OS) which is known for it's rock solid stability.
Ubuntu is trusted everywhere computing by professionals and common users alike.

Understanding the AppArmor user namespace restriction feature Ubuntu 23.10 and 24.04 LTS introduced new AppArmor-based features to reduce the attack surface presented by unprivileged user namespaces in the Linux kernel. As you may have read, triple buffering for GNOME desktop landed recently in Mutter 48. This was a multi-year effort to rethink how frames are scheduled so as to maintain an optimal frame rate under different conditions. But there are many caveats and tasks yet to be done.
